Cabonne Council shut the roads on Friday afternoon in preparation for snow and they remained closed until a second inspection on Monday morning.
Federal Falls was running strongly following weekend rain, with hikers already enjoying the track repaired after the 2018 bushfires, in addition to waterfalls along Summer Hill Creek.
Orange is expected to return to slightly warmer conditions for the rest of the week, peaking at 17 degrees on Friday.
Saturday will drop to 13 degrees with a possible shower.
